IPadOS Compatible Devices

IPad owners no longer have to wait and can from this moment upgrade to iPadOS. The models compatible with this new version are:

  • iPad Mini 4 and 5
  • iPad Air 2 and iPad Air 2019
  • iPad 2017 and 2019
  • All iPad Pro models

To update them, you just have to access the settings of your device and in the menu “General> Software update"The new available version will appear. Remember that you need to be connected to a WiFi network and it is advisable to have the device connected to load.

New iPadOS

iPadOS is a great update for iPads that brings many of the features that users have long been waiting for. The main novelties are the following:

  • The new widgets on the desktop that can be hidden or fixed
  • More icons on the home screen
  • New Dark Mode
  • New options for editing with the Apple Pencil
  • New multi-touch gestures
  • Lower latency with Apple Pencil (9ms)
  • Share folders with iCloud
  • Access external memories via USB
  • Redesign of the Files app
  • New multitasking that makes it easy for you to work with several applications at the same time

iOS 13.1

In addition to the upgrade to iPadOS, iPhone users can install the update to iOS 13.1, a version that many have been waiting for since iOS 13.0 seems to be having some stability problems with applications. What's new in this update are:

  • Automations in Shortcuts
  • Share arrival in Maps
  • New dynamic wallpapers
  • New icons in the volume bar
  • New icons in HomeKit
